EU's Kaja Kallas to Propose New Sanctions on Russia After Kyiv Strikes

FR17 hr ago

The European Union's chief diplomat, Kaja Kallas, announced her intention to propose new sanctions against Russia. This move comes in response to recent strikes targeting Kyiv. Kallas stated on the social media platform X that the EU's personnel in Kyiv were unharmed following the attack. She emphasized that the goal is to continue increasing pressure on Russia until it understands that victory is unattainable. This proposed sanctions package aims to further isolate Russia economically and politically, aligning with the EU's broader strategy to counter Russian aggression.
